Transaction ed3baf752f23f7779a3edf7262254ec10c58da9bfa7c8a515b02824c1980476a
1 Input
1 Output
-
ed3baf752f23f7779a3edf7262254ec10c58da9bfa7c8a515b02824c1980476a:0
- value
- 332392143
- script pubkey
- OP_0 OP_PUSHBYTES_20 59530681fb626b60d4b64cadc09ea5c1f269613a
- address
- bc1qt9fsdq0mvf4kp49kfjkup849c8exjcf62l3ppg